在数字化浪潮席卷全球的当下,编程教育呈现多元化发展态势。Scratch图形化编程与乐高机器人编程作为两大主流方向,各自构建起独特的教学体系。深入理解这两者的本质区别,有助于家长根据孩子的个性特征制定精准的学习规划。
对比维度 | Scratch编程 | 乐高机器人 |
---|---|---|
核心目标 | 计算思维培养 | 机械控制实现 |
学习载体 | 虚拟代码模块 | 实体硬件设备 |
能力侧重 | 逻辑架构能力 | 物理空间认知 |
采用模块化编程界面,突破传统代码输入障碍。学习者通过逻辑积木的组合,自主构建动画场景和游戏规则。这种训练方式显著提升问题分解能力,在调试过程中培养系统性思维。4岁学童即可通过拖拽指令模块完成简单程序的创建。
依托实体机器人套件,将编程指令转化为机械运动。学习者需要同步考虑物理结构稳定性与程序合理性,在三维空间验证代码效果。这种教学方式强化空间想象能力,但需要学习者具备一定的机械构造基础,通常建议三年级以上开始系统学习。
从长期发展视角观察,Scratch编程建立的计算思维如同写作能力中的语法基础,为后续各类编程语言学习奠定认知框架。而乐高机器人编程更侧重特定场景下的问题解决,类似于专项写作训练。
专业建议:低龄段学习者建议从Scratch入门培养兴趣,具备基础逻辑能力后再接触机器人编程。两者结合学习能形成完整的计算思维培养体系,但需注意课程内容的衔接性与进阶梯度。